Museum

Home

Lab Overview

Retrotechnology Articles

Online Manuals

⇒ ldfhread(3x) — DG/UX 4.30

Media Vault

Software Library

Restoration Projects

Artifacts Sought

Related Articles

ldclose(3X)

ldopen(3X)

ldshread(3X)

ldsyshread(3X)

filehdr(4)

ldfcn(4)



     ldfhread(3x)               DG/UX 4.30                ldfhread(3x)



     NAME
          ldfhread - read the file header of an object file

     SYNOPSIS
          #include <stdio.h>
          #include <filehdr.h>
          #include <ldfcn.h>

          int ldfhread (ldptr, filehead)
          LDFILE *ldptr;
          FILHDR *filehead;

     DESCRIPTION
          Ldfhread reads the file header of the object file currently
          associated with ldptr into the area of memory beginning at
          filehead.

          Ldfhread returns SUCCESS or FAILURE.  Ldfhread will fail if
          it cannot read the file header.

          In most cases you can avoid using ldfhread by using the
          macro HEADER(ldptr) defined in ldfcn.h (see ldfcn (4)).  The
          information in any field, fieldname, of the file header may
          be accessed using HEADER(ldptr).fieldname or
          HEADER.(ldptr)sectionname.fieldname (for a field within a
          section descriptor).

          The program must be loaded with the object file access
          routine library libld.a.

     SEE ALSO
          ldclose(3X), ldopen(3X), ldshread(3X), ldsyshread(3X),
          filehdr(4), ldfcn(4).






















     Licensed material--property of copyright holder(s)         Page 1



Typewritten Software • bear@typewritten.org • Edmonds, WA 98026